How is gold mined?
Byproduct mining is related to hard rock mining in that open pit or underground mining tunnels are used. In byproduct mining, gold is a secondary find. The main purpose of the mining operation is the recovery of Copper, sand, gravel or other products but significant quantities of Gold exist to make byproduct mining a profitable venture. Extracting Gold HowStuffWorks
Removing the gold-bearing rock from the ground is just the first step. To isolate pure gold, mining companies use a complex extraction process. The first step in this process is breaking down large chunks of rock into smaller pieces. At a mill, large machines known as crushers reduce the ore to pieces no larger than road gravel. Processing, smelting and refining gold World Gold
The Miller process uses gaseous chlorine to extract impurities when gold is at melting point; impurities separate into a layer on the surface of the molten purified gold. The Miller process is rapid and simple, but it produces gold of only about 99.5 percent purity. The Wohlwill process increases purity to about 99.99 percent by electrolysis.

Mining Waste Products University of Exeter
Hard rock mining. There are several or grains of the processed ore minerals which were too fine grained to be successfully recovered during the processing of the ore. In modern mining operations fine grained mine waste, or tailings, is allowed to settle out within large-scale tailings dams as seen at the Wheal Jane tailings dam at Bissoe.
